Tip 4:
Checking New Posts - My Morning Ritual
On the old board there was a listing of the "Last 50 Posts" which made it easy to check and see what was newly posted. We have the same thing (only better) on the new InspectionNews.
*** BASICS ***
This is what I do:
When I come back InspectionNews the first thing I do is click on "New Post" on the top menu bar. Rather than list the "Last 50 Posts" as the old board did now it personalizes it and list all the new posts since YOU last visited.
On that list your will see the subjects in bold and with http://www.inspectionnews.net/home_inspection/images/ca_evo/statusicon/thread_new.gif next to them indicating that you have not read the new posts in that thread.
Similar to the view and Icon short cuts from the home page you have the same convenient links here.
http://www.inspectionnews.net/home_inspection/images/ca_evo/buttons/firstnew.gif (http://www.inspectionnews.net/home_inspection/heating-ventilation-air-conditioning-hvac-home-inspection-commercial-inspection/260-high-efficiency-flue-termination-new-post.html) High Efficiency Flue Termination (http://www.inspectionnews.net/home_inspection/heating-ventilation-air-conditioning-hvac-home-inspection-commercial-inspection/260-high-efficiency-flue-termination.html)
If you click on the text subject title it will take you to that page where you can scroll through all the post to find where you left off.
If you hover your mouse over the "Plus" icon you will see that it says "Go to first new post". Click the "Plus and go directly to the first unread post. How cool is that! ?
Once you read that post do not use your back button. Instead either scroll to the top of the page (short cut: just hit your "home" key on your key board) and click on "New Posts" again. This will ensure that you are viewing the latest new posts plus mark the post you just read as read (different icon and the subject will not be bold).
When you are done reading all of the new posts you want to read simply click on "Quick Links" on the menu bar and select "Mark Forums Read".
Now you have a fresh slate.
